D-Day 6 June 1944, An Allied Effort: the Heavy Toll
D-Day 6 June 1944 An Allied Effort June 6th, 1944 also known as D-Day, some 156,000 American, British (73K) & Canadian (14K) French commando Kieffer (177) forces landed on five beaches along a 50-mile stretch of the heavily fortified coast of France’s Normandy region.
